Bremen won the last time they faced Knox, and things went their way on Tuesday too. The Bremen Lions came out on top against the Knox Redskins by a score of 3-1. Winning may never get old, but the Lions sure are getting used to it with their third in a row.
Bremen walked away with the victory (and looked especially good in the first set). The match finished with set scores of 25-11, 25-20, 23-25, 25-17.
Bremen was lethal from the service line and finished the game with 13 aces.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now served at least six aces in three consecutive contests.
When it comes to explaining why Knox lost, don't look at Sarah Fort. Despite the final result, she had 20 digs and two aces.
Bremen is on a roll lately: they've won four of their last five matches, which provided a nice bump to their 14-14 record this season. As for Knox, they are on a five-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 4-24.
Both squads are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Bremen will face off against Culver Community at 9:15 p.m. on Thursday. Culver Community will roll in looking for their tenth straight win, something Bremen surely won't give up without a fight. As for Knox,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Argos at 5:00 p.m. on Thursday.
